FAQ โ Sidewalk problems in Wellington
What sidewalk problems should I report?
Cracked or uplifted slabs, missing tiles, broken tactile paving, low-hanging signage, sidewalks blocked by parked vehicles or vendor stalls, missing wheelchair ramps. Anything that makes walking unsafe or impossible.
How do I report a blocked sidewalk in Wellington?
Photograph the obstruction from a pedestrian's eye level. If the issue is a vehicle, follow Illegal Parking guidance. For permanent obstructions (utility boxes, vendor stalls), use Sidewalk and add a description of how it forces pedestrians into the road.
Are accessibility-related sidewalk reports prioritized?
Yes โ reports flagged as accessibility issues (missing ramps, blocked tactile paving, dangerous gaps for wheelchairs) are tagged for council attention with higher priority where partnerships exist.
